Bangabandhu Murder Case
6 fugitive killers to face trial soon: Shafique
Law Minister Shafique Ahmed yesterday expressed hope that six fugitive convicted killers of Bangabandhu Sheikh Mujibur Rahman will be brought back to Bangladesh for trial within this year as the government made some progress in this regard.
The absconding convicts are Khandaker Abdur Rashid, Shariful Haque Dalim, SHMB Nur Chowdhury, AM Rashed Chowdhury, Abdul Mazed and Moslemuddin.
The government traced the fugitives and the ministries of home and foreign affairs are working for their return through diplomatic channels, he told reporters at his secretariat office.
Shafique was speaking at a press briefing after a meeting with a taskforce constituted to bring back the fugitives. Home Minister Shahara Khatun, Foreign Minister Dipu Moni, State Minister for Law Qamrul Islam, Attorney General Mahbey Alam and Inspector General of Police Hassan Mahmood Khandker were present.
